VPOD: Vintage Floral Dress Suit


vintage floral dress suit

Well, ladies, she’s gone and done it again!

As reported at HuffingtonPost, our FLOTUS, Michelle Obama, resurrected two wardrobe items for public appearances this week including a floral-print Moschino suit first sported in 2009  and a black-and-gray Jonathan Saunders dress from Fall 2008 that she also wore to Sargent Shriver’s funeral this past January.

What’s interesting to me is that this is somehow news.

After all, don’t all of us American women tend to wear our outfits more than once?

It seems to me that this is exactly what we should be expecting from a sensible, level-headed style icon like Michelle Obama.

In fact, how about a round of applause, for not only did she re-wear items from her wardrobe, she re-wore items from several seasons ago! Yes, this brave woman went head-to-head with the ugly Fashion Monster that promises to eat a girl alive if she’s not wearing the newest and latest and greatest and she came out of the battle looking fabulous.

If you want to follow Michelle Obama’s lead, then take a look at today’s VPOD.

This vintage floral dress suit promises multiple opportunities for prime-time appearances and Secret Service bodyguards aren’t even required.

It’s a pretty and practical find for a vintage fashionsta!
